Mirosław Barański's guide offers a comprehensive exploration of the Beskid Śląski mountains, covering the entire region from the Soła and Biała valleys in the east to the Olza valley in the west, and from the Śląskie Foothills in the north to the Czernianka valley in the south. It includes routes that extend into Czech and Slovak territories. Designed for hiking enthusiasts, the guide presents a wide range of trails suitable for both casual tourists from Wisła and Szczyrk and those seeking longer, multi-day treks across the mountain range. The routes encompass the entire Beskid Śląski, including the unique Polish-Czech-Slovak border areas near Girowa. The guide is organized into seven sections, each focusing on different mountain groups and valleys, such as the Klimczok and Szyndzielnia groups, the Błotne range, and the Barania Góra region, among others. Notably, the well-researched introductory section spans 120 pages and serves as an invaluable resource on the geography, nature conservation, history, and folk culture of the Beskid Śląski. Enhanced with 55 color photographs, 11 black-and-white images, 13 maps, and 10 panoramic views, this softcover guide is a must-have for anyone looking to explore this picturesque mountain area.
